Modern technology's Role in Authenticity and Security


In a market where credibility is paramount, technology is stepping up to home plate. Blockchain is being used to produce tamper-proof records of provenance, while high-resolution imaging and spectroscopy tools assist detect imitations. These innovations guarantee that the job of art appraisers continues to be credible and reliable, especially when managing high-value deals.


Additionally, these technologies are altering just how pieces are guaranteed, kept, and moved. The conventional art market's dependence on paper-based systems is rapidly being changed with protected electronic protocols, developing smoother and much more safe and secure processes for enthusiasts and institutions alike.

The Hybrid Model of Auctions


Physical auction gallery events are not going anywhere, but they're being improved by digital tools. Hybrid auctions-- which combine in-person and online bidding-- are coming to be the standard. This strategy not just raises access yet additionally expands the purchaser base, bringing in international interest and younger tech-savvy participants.
